Mohamed Idrissi Qaitoni

Chief Business Applications & Digital Officer at CDG Capital

Mohamed Idrissi Qaitoni has a strong background in business applications and digital strategies. Mohamed worked at CDG Capital from 2011, where they held the role of Chief Business Applications & Digital Officer. In this position, they were responsible for designing digital strategies and master plans in alignment with the bank's strategic goals. Mohamed also identified digitalization risks and opportunities and proposed recommendations for adapting software coverage. Additionally, they identified areas of synergy and managed the deployment of a modern and agile architecture.

Prior to CDG Capital, Mohamed worked at Crédit Agricole CIB from 2005 to 2011 as a Business Analyst. In this role, they provided functional support on the Summit software for interest rate desks in London and Paris. Mohamed also assisted with parameterization, PnL explanations, and miss-pricing correction.

Before that, Mohamed worked at Natixis Corporate & Investment Banking from 2004 to 2005 as a Junior Risk Manager. Mohamed monitored cash and counterparty risk for the trading room and implemented a new PDF Treasury reporting system on the Business Objects platform.

Overall, Mohamed has demonstrated expertise in digital strategy, enterprise architecture, project management, and risk management throughout their career.
